Transaction 0c13ecab3cd8c74dfffa31f781089631fdea402997e30c9bdde66eeb0478a5b0
1 Input
1 Output
-
0c13ecab3cd8c74dfffa31f781089631fdea402997e30c9bdde66eeb0478a5b0:0
- value
- 400516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 64e246678f02ce7edc275c321ad4972e6312d071 OP_EQUAL
- address
- 3AtSZbDBxf8LC8iZGva26aVsaKujGLo6xQ